Lists of resources at the end of each chapter as well as an index make this something to refer to again and again. - ARBAonline Author InformationClaire Gatrell Stephens, EdS, is a national board certified teacher and library media specialist at Freedom High School in Orlando, FL. Patricia Franklin is a National Board Certified library media specialist at Timber Creek High School, a Florida Power Library School, in Orlando, FL.
